LUCITE “DUNNY” NECKLACE
Part of the latest Kidrobot by TARINA TARANTINO Collection, this limited edition adjustable 18″ lucite and crystal necklace features a puff heart bead and a 2.75″ iconic Kidrobot “Dunny” vinyl toy pendant. Please note that these necklaces, like the toys, are sold “blind” – that is, you won’t know what color lucite or which Dunny you get until it arrives! Part of the fun!

The American Inhouse Design Awards has emerged as the premier showcase for outstanding work by inhouse designers. It is a unique opportunity for inhouse design, marketing and communications departments within corporations, publishing houses, non-profits, universities and government agencies to be recognized for their creativity, for the special challenges they face and for their contributions to their businesses and institutions.
